OSDN Git Service

* elf64-x86-64.c (elf_x86_64_copy_indirect_symbol): Don't copy
authoraj <aj>
Fri, 2 May 2003 08:19:12 +0000 (08:19 +0000)
committeraj <aj>
Fri, 2 May 2003 08:19:12 +0000 (08:19 +0000)
commitf11c876fff6ecffe5352c1d82b0abf47565045a9
tree5158db1f25424a0911f571b60394508175304fb9
parent07efe12befa5ed4c8145a66a0c7d5aa0fdd39993
* elf64-x86-64.c (elf_x86_64_copy_indirect_symbol): Don't copy
ELF_LINK_NON_GOT_REF for weakdefs when symbol already adjusted.
(ELIMINATE_COPY_RELOCS): Define as one.  Use throughout.
(elf_x86_64_adjust_dynamic_symbol): For weak symbols, copy
ELF_LINK_NON_GOT_REF from weakdef.
bfd/ChangeLog
bfd/elf64-x86-64.c